Home  >  Article  >  Web Front-end  >  Let’s talk about the methods and precautions for converting HTML to txt

Let’s talk about the methods and precautions for converting HTML to txt

PHPz
PHPzOriginal
2023-04-13 10:47:111936browse

With the popularization and application of the Internet, HTML has become a commonly used language for web design and development. For some programmers or website administrators, HTML files need to be converted to txt format for better processing and management. This article will introduce the methods and precautions for converting HTML to txt.

1. What are HTML and txt?

HTML stands for Hyper Text Markup Language, which is the standard language for building web pages. Some tags and attributes are used in HTML to define and describe web page elements such as text, pictures, links, etc. Open the HTML file in the browser to display the specific content and style of the web page.

txt stands for Text Format, which is a plain text format that can be opened and edited by any text editor. In txt files, text content is stored in the form of character encoding, without restrictions on style and format, and is suitable for various text processing and editing operations.

2. How to convert HTML to txt

  1. Use a text editor

Use a text editor such as Notepad, Sublime Text, Notepad, etc. to open HTML file and then save the file as txt format to convert HTML to txt format. However, this approach only works for simple text content that doesn't need to preserve HTML styles and tags.

  1. Use online conversion tools

There are currently many online HTML to txt conversion tools, such as OnlineConvert, Zamzar, Conversion-tools, etc. Users only need to upload the HTML file Go to the website and select the conversion format.

However, you need to pay attention to file security and privacy issues when using online tools. It is recommended to use regular websites and plug-ins for conversion operations. At the same time, due to the conversion speed and quality of online tools, conversion of complex HTML files may not be as good as other methods.

  1. Using Python scripts

For programmers, using Python scripts can achieve automated conversion of HTML files. Python provides the HTMLParser library, which can parse HTML tags into plain text format.

The following is an example Python script:

from html.parser import HTMLParser
class TxtConverter(HTMLParser):
    def __init__(self):
        super().__init__()
        self.text = ""

    def handle_data(self, data):
        self.text += data

html = open("example.html", "r").read()
txtConverter = TxtConverter()
txtConverter.feed(html)

with open("example.txt", "w") as f:
    f.write(txtConverter.text)

By running the above script, example.html can be converted to example.txt format.

3. Precautions for converting HTML to txt

  1. The converted file may lose the HTML format and style

The converted txt file only Contains text content without HTML tags and styles, so if you need to retain the format and style of HTML, you need to use other conversion tools.

  1. Conversion may cause garbled code problems

Because the encoding methods of HTML and txt files are different, garbled characters may occur during the conversion process. When using a conversion tool to convert, you need to pay attention to selecting the correct encoding method to avoid garbled files during file conversion.

  1. The conversion result may require post-editing and adjustment

The converted file may have problems with format, encoding, content, etc., and requires post-production editing and adjustment. . It is recommended to use professional text editors, such as Sublime Text, Notepad, etc., for editing operations to ensure the accuracy and readability of text content.

Summary:

There are many ways to convert HTML to txt, including using text editors, online conversion tools, and Python scripts. When converting, you need to pay attention to the security and privacy issues of the file, as well as the format, encoding and content of the converted file. Although the converted txt file may not contain HTML styles and tags, it does facilitate text processing and management, and facilitates subsequent operations by programmers and website administrators.

The above is the detailed content of Let’s talk about the methods and precautions for converting HTML to txt.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n